From defending diverse tort-based litigation to advising airlines, product manufacturers, operators, and overhaul/repair facilities, Brian Poston has an insightful understanding of litigation and risk management with a particular emphasis on aviation and the aerospace industry. With over 20 years of experience, Brian advises insurers and their insureds on a wide range of operational and risk management issues, negligence, product liability, regulatory and coverage disputes.
Prior to becoming a lawyer, Brian spent 12 years as a reserve officer in the Royal Canadian Air Force, achieving the rank of Captain. This experience fostered an applied understanding of his clients’ perspectives, enabling Brian to craft legal strategies that achieve practical and effective results.
Work Highlights
- Successfully pursued a subrogated claim against a US heavy lift helicopter manufacturer in relation to transmission and input freewheel unit design.
- Successfully pursued a subrogated claim against a multi-national corporation in relation to unauthorized and negligent fuel control unit modification.
- Successfully pursued a subrogated claim against a US based repair facility in relation to negligent repair of a tail rotor quill assembly.

Prior to joining Clark Wilson, Brian was the Managing Partner at another Vancouver law firm. His leadership extends far beyond the firms in which he works, volunteering his time with several aviation-related and legal industry organizations as well as the local community.
Raised in Canada’s arctic, Brian was exposed to the world of aviation and those who service it at a young age. His appreciation for the people who service the north in all sectors of society and the environment in which they work has continued into his adult life and has greatly influenced Brian’s professional career.
